Horizontally curved isoparametric beam element with or without elastic foundation including effect of shear deformation
Authors:Suman Dasgupta and Dipak Sengupta
Affiliation:

Bengal Engineering College, Howrah-711103, West Bengal, India

Abstract:A new horizontally curved three-noded isoparametric beam element with or without an elastic base throughout its length, is formulated, in which the same set of parabolic shape functions in natural coordinates is used to interpolate beam geometry as well as displacements at any point of the beam. The formulation includes shear deformation effects and is also capable of accounting for torsional loading. The elastic base is assumed to offer distributed vertical reaction and torque at any point of the beam proportional to the vertical deflection and angle of twist respectively at that point. Development of the stiffness matrix is presented. A two point Gaussian quadrature rule has been followed for the necessary numerical integration. Numerical results for a few sample problems have been presented and comparison with the analytical solutions indicates the suitability of the element.
